What to Do After a Construction Site Injury
The actions you take immediately after an accident can make a significant difference in your case. Many injured workers fail to document their injuries properly, making it easier for insurance companies to dispute their claims. To protect your rights, follow these crucial steps:
- Get Medical Treatment Immediately – Delaying care can weaken your claim.
- Report the Incident – Notify your supervisor and ensure an official report is filed.
- Document Everything – Take photos, collect witness statements, and keep records of medical visits.
- Avoid Speaking to Insurance Companies Alone – Their goal is to settle for less. Let us handle them.

Workers’ Compensation vs. Third-Party Claims
Most construction workers are entitled to workers’ compensation, which provides benefits regardless of fault. However, workers’ comp may not cover all of your expenses. In some cases, you may also have a third-party claim against another negligent party, like a:
- Subcontractor
- Equipment manufacturer
- Property owner

How long do I have to file a claim?
Illinois law typically allows two years from the date of injury, but deadlines vary. Call now to protect your rights.
Can I sue my employer?
Workers’ comp laws generally prevent you from directly suing your employer. If a third party was negligent, you may be able to file a personal injury claim.
What if I’m partially at fault?
Illinois follows comparative negligence laws. This means you can still recover damages if you are less than 51% at fault.
